What is French pink clay?

This clay is known for its use in products such as face masks, body wraps and other various spa treatments due to its refreshing and therapeutic properties.

The clay is effective when used on areas such as the face to help extract dirt and other toxins from the skin, acting as an effective natural soap that doesn't dry out or damage the outer layers of the skin. The clay also acts as an effective toner, promoting better circulation and drawing blood to the skin's surface to promote cell renewal and damage repair.

It helps revitalise the skin by improving complexion and tightening pores. This clay is particularly useful as a cosmetic ingredient for the skin, targeting problems such as acne, due to its particularly effective cleansing properties.

Made from a mixture of red and white clay. Can be used for face masks and other DIY blends where clay is included. Cleanses the skin and draws out impurities.

Mix the ingredients:

  1. In a glass, wooden or plastic bowl, mix 2 tbsp of clay with about 3 tbsp of liquid.
  2. Pour the liquid in slowly, making sure not to add too much. The consistency should be thick, not liquid and runny.
  3. If you add more of the wet ingredient than desired, you can simply increase the amount of clay.

Applying the clay mask:

You can spread the mask with your fingers or with a cotton swab. However, it's best to use a makeup brush for the face. Avoid the eye area and use upward strokes. Apply the mask to the entire face, including the neck. Now relax with the mask on for anywhere from 5-15 minutes, preferably lying down. Don't fall asleep! It is best to remove the mask again just before it becomes completely dry. Rinse off with lukewarm or cold water. Your skin will glow with a more vibrant result.

Fluid selection by skin type

To combine the clay, you'll need different types of liquids depending on your skin type - to make your own DIY clay face mask.

Use only one liquid at a time!

Dry / Sensitive skin

Thick cream, honey or vegetable oils such as argan, jojoba or avocado.

Normal skin

A light vegetable oil such as moringa oil, sweet almond or apricot kernel oil. Whole milk is also recommended, as is flower water such as rose water or lavender.

Oily skin

Distilled water, spring water, witch hazel skin tonic or flower water such as lavender, geranium or rose water.

French Pink Clay

French Pink Clay is also known as French Rose Clay or Pink Kaolin Clay. This luxurious clay adds some gentle exfoliating and polishing properties to the mask while helping to detoxify the skin and produce a newer, younger-looking appearance. complexion.

Basically, pink clay is a mixture of red and white clay, making it ideal for those with sensitive skin but still need a little bit of oil vacuuming from the face and a gentle exfoliation.

Most clays have the ability to absorb toxins from the skin, such as dirt, make-up, bacteria and oil. Most clays can also remove dead skin cells to promote faster skin regeneration.

Where clays differ is in how much they absorb from the skin. French pink clay is great for most skin types as it's not overly harsh on the skin and its natural oils. Some clays can be so dry that unless you're using a super-moisturising moisturiser afterwards, you can end up with excessive dryness, flaking and skin reactions like increased acne breakouts and redness. This is far from the intention of a good clay mask.

French pink clay is also perfect for sensitive skin as it has a gentle cleansing action that isn't too harsh on the skin.

Used regularly, this clay mask will draw toxins and oils to the surface that can be easily washed away, helping to reduce the appearance of acne, blackheads and milia. The exfoliating treatment gradually reduces the appearance of open pores and helps increase circulation, bringing fresh blood and oxygen to the skin to help minimise inflammation and swelling.

As your skin gets used to a regular special treatment, it will also respond by regenerating collagen and elastin, giving you a more lifted and firm appearance. The constant exfoliation can also help re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les, as well as reduce hyperpigmentation, age spots and scarring.

Clay masks are a safe, simple, time-saving and inexpensive way to make your own skincare products at home.

The history of French pink clay

Pink Kaolin Clay is a mild kaolin clay, which simply means it's a naturally occurring clay that has kaolinite as its main constituent. Kaolinite is a clay mineral, also called a silicate mineral that drill. certain rocks. A soft, earthy, white mineral that is produced when the weather brings down aluminium silicate minerals such as feldspar. One of the most common minerals in the world, mined in Brazil, Bulgaria, France, UK, Iran, Germany, India, Australia and other countries. The clay is especially present in soils found in humid climates, such as those in tropical rainforest areas.

Depending on where the clay is from determines its mineral content and physical structure, which in turn affects how it acts on the skin. For use in cosmetics, kaolin is ground into a powder material. French pink clay is actually from France.

OBS:
Never use metals directly on the clay, as this will remove the good properties of the clay - always use plastic or wooden bowls and spoons.
